Must-See Places of Interest in London

One of the top spots in London is the Covent Garden Market. This bustling farmers market offers an array of artisan foods, artisanal products, and fresh produce, making it a fantastic spot for food lovers.  London Ontario Canada  can enjoy in scrumptious snacks, shop for one-of-a-kind souvenirs, or simply enjoy the lively atmosphere. It's a lovely place to connect with locals and experience the city's gastronomic scene.

Another highlight is the Museum London, which features regional art and history. With its varied exhibitions ranging from current pieces to antique artifacts, the museum provides understanding into the cultural heritage of the area. Whether you're an art lover or simply fascinated about the history of the city, this museum is a must-see destination that should not be ignored.

For outdoor enthusiasts, Springbank Park is a true delight. Home to the scenic Thames Valley Parkway and Storybook Gardens, this expansive park offers numerous recreational options. With winding paths for walking and cycling, as well as family-friendly attractions like themed gardens and playgrounds, it's an ideal setting for a day of relaxation and fun in the fresh air.

Alfresco Adventures and Nature in London

London, the capital city is a gem for nature lovers, boasting an extensive network of trails and green spaces that make it ideal for biking, hiking, and experiencing nature. The Thames Valley Trail is a must-see, offering picturesque routes that wind along the Thames River. This trail connects various parks and attractions, making it a perfect choice for those wanting to discover the city while appreciating the beauty of the outdoors. Whether you like a leisurely stroll or a vigorous bike ride, this scenic route provides chances for both.

Just a quick distance from the city center, Springbank Park features thriving foliage and beautiful gardens, providing a calm escape for visitors. The park is home to a garden of tales, making it a wonderful destination for families looking to blend fun in the sun with whimsical attractions. Moreover, the park's expansive trails encourage exploration, allowing you to discover delightful picnic spots, playgrounds, and even nature encounters along your journey. It's an enticing place to unwind and savor the outdoor experience.

For those seeking a bit more adventure, Boler Mountain is the destination to be all year throughout the seasons. In the winter, guests can experience snow sports and snowboarding, while the warmer months offer cycling and treetop trekking. This outdoor recreational area caters to thrill-seekers and families alike, providing activities that are exhilarating and memorable.
